How do you incorporate feedback and lessons learned from preventive maintenance into continuous improvement?
Preventive maintenance (PM) is a proactive approach to keep your equipment and systems in good condition and avoid breakdowns, failures, and downtime. But PM is not a one-time activity or a fixed plan. It requires constant feedback and learning from the results of your PM tasks, inspections, and measurements. How do you incorporate feedback and lessons learned from PM into continuous improvement? Here are some tips and best practices to help you.
